2022: Higgs10, LHC Run 3 and restart The world’s largest and most powerful particle accelerator, the Large Hadron Collider (LHC), restarted on 22 April 2022 after more than three years for maintenance, consolidation and upgrade work.

How long will CERN be turned on?

The LHC is planned to run over the next 20 years, with several stops scheduled for upgrades and maintenance work.

What did CERN discover?

The Higgs boson was discovered, almost 50 years after first being proposed, by the ATLAS and CMS collaborations at CERN in 2012. But why did it take so long to find it? With a mass of more than 120 times that of the proton, the Higgs boson is the second-heaviest particle known today.

What happened when the CERN collider was turned on?

A round of applause broke out in the CERN Control Centre on 5 July at 4.47 p.m. CEST when the Large Hadron Collider (LHC) detectors switched on all subsystems and started recording high-energy collisions at the unprecedented energy of 13.6 TeV, ushering in a new physics season.

Why is there a statue of Shiva outside CERN?

Why does CERN have a statue of Shiva? The Shiva statue was a gift from India to celebrate its association with CERN, which started in the 1960’s and remains strong today. In the Hindu religion, Lord Shiva practiced Nataraj dance which symbolises Shakti, or life force.

Will CERN run for 4 years?

The LHC will now run for close to four years at the record collision energy of 13.6 trillion electronvolts (TeV) – 6.8 TeV per beam. In preparation for data taking, the four big LHC experiments performed major upgrades to their data readout and selection systems, with new detector systems and computing infrastructure.

What is the latest discovery at CERN?

Scientists working with the Large Hadron Collider (LHC) at CERN have discovered something never seen before: three new subatomic particles. Scientists at CERN say they have observed a new kind of “pentaquark” and the first-ever pair of “tetraquarks”.
